In terms of Russia’s very own “pivot to Asia,” a vital plank of which can be integration for the Russian Far East, inevitably it is bound to keep an issue that is complex.

A report that is sobering the Valdai club meticulously details the pitfalls. Here you will find the shows:

A depopulation phenomenon: “Many well-educated and committed young adults visit Moscow, St. Petersburg or Shanghai when you look at the hope of finding possibilities for a better job and personal satisfaction, which they nevertheless usually do not see in the home. The majority that is overwhelming of usually do not keep coming back.”

Who’s benefitting? “The federal mega jobs, including the Eastern Siberia-Pacific Ocean oil pipeline, the effectiveness of Siberia fuel pipeline or even the Vostochny Cosmodrome create a rise in gross regional item but have actually small impact on the living requirements regarding the greater part of Far Easterners.”

Just just What else is brand new? Gas and“Oil tasks on Sakhalin take into account the lion’s share of FDI. And they are maybe not brand new investments either – they were manufactured in the belated 1990s-2000s, before the“turn that is proclaimed the East.”

The part of Chinese money: There’s no rush towards the asia yet, “in part because Chinese businesses wish to mine normal resources here on likewise liberal terms as with under developed countries, such as for example Angola or Laos where they bring their workforce that is own and maybe not overly concern themselves with ecological regulations.”

The material that is raw: Resources into the Russian Far East “are certainly not unique, most likely because of the exclusion of Yakutian diamonds. They may be brought in from a number of other nations: coal from Australia, iron ore from Brazil, copper from Chile and timber from brand brand brand New Zealand, even more so because the expenses of maritime shipping are reasonably low today.”

Sanctions: “Many possible investors are frightened down by United States sanctions on Russia.”
